⚙️ Engine Specifications
Primary Engine
Engine Name:
Yamaha Minarelli 50cc 2-stroke engine
Displacement:
49.3 cc
Bore X Stroke:
39.0 mm x 41.4 mm
Compression Ratio:
7.4:1 (typical for this engine family)
Performance
Horsepower:
Approx. 4.1 HP @ 6,500 RPM (factory spec varies by region/de-restriction)
Torque:
Approx. 4.5 Nm @ 6,000 RPM (factory spec varies by region/de-restriction)
Fuel System
Carburetor Model:
Mikuni VM12 or similar
Fuel Type:
Unleaded gasoline (91 octane or higher recommended)
Oil Mixing:
Pre-mix or Autolube (manual will detail operation)

Known Issues
Carburetor Fouling:
Common in 2-stroke scooters due to fuel quality and short-distance use
Cvt Belt Wear:
Belts can stretch and wear over time, affecting acceleration and top speed
Electrical Connector Corrosion:
Can lead to intermittent electrical issues, especially in humid climates
Exhaust System Clogging:
Carbon buildup in the exhaust and muffler can reduce performance
